Redis 1.1 缓存策略 1.1.1 策略说明 使用缓存,主要目的为了降低服务器访问物理资源的访问频次.提高了用户获取数据的时间. 注意事项: 缓存中的数据必须和数据库中的数据一致. 1.1.2 缓存设计的思路 缓存中如何保存数据? K-V结构,并且key不能重复. 使用C语言开发. 缓存的运行 ...
分类:
其他好文 时间:
2019-12-10 11:36:54
阅读次数:
123
新增:Redis 入门【Redis缓存】- 入门——Redis介绍和环境搭建【Redis缓存】- Redis数据结构、基本命令操作、持久化【Redis缓存】- Java客户端Jedis SpringBoot 入门【SpringBoot 框架】- 入门——环境搭建、工程热部署、idea快捷创建Spri ...
分类:
编程语言 时间:
2019-12-09 12:07:03
阅读次数:
105
[toc] 下载 : pip install django redis 说明 django连接django_redis后会顶替原memcache数据库 django使用django_redis缓存数据库是通过内存管理来操作,所以需要导入django的内存管理cache 补充: 内存中设置值 取值 使 ...
分类:
其他好文 时间:
2019-12-03 21:54:15
阅读次数:
116
[TOC] Redis数据库 Redis vs MySQL redis: 内存数据库(读写块)、非关系型(操作数据方便) MySQL:硬盘数据库(数据持久化)、关系型(操作数据间关系) 大量访问临时数据,采用redis数据库更优 Redis vs Memcache Redis 操作字符串、列表、哈希 ...
分类:
其他好文 时间:
2019-12-03 21:36:06
阅读次数:
126
背景描述 因为业务需求的需要,我们需要在原来项目中的一个DTO类中新增两个字段(我们项目使用的是dubbo架构,这个DTO在A项目/服务的domain包中,会被其他的项目如B、C、D引用到)。但是这个DTO对象已经在Redis缓存中存在了,如果我们直接向类中增加字段而不做任何处理的话,那么查询操作查 ...
分类:
编程语言 时间:
2019-12-01 22:54:05
阅读次数:
311
就是如果你用redis缓存技术的话,肯定要考虑如何用redis来加多台机器,保证redis是高并发的,还有就是如何让Redis保证自己不是挂掉以后就直接死掉了,redis高可用 我这里会选用我之前讲解过这一块内容,redis高并发、高可用、缓存一致性 redis高并发:主从架构,一主多从,一般来说, ...
分类:
其他好文 时间:
2019-12-01 19:02:06
阅读次数:
107
https://blog.csdn.net/zhulier1124/article/details/82154937 https://blog.csdn.net/xcbeyond/article/details/81116600 ...
分类:
编程语言 时间:
2019-11-30 14:10:15
阅读次数:
79
项目架构: client(客户端) nginx(负载均衡、反向代理) nginx(web服务器、文件上传下载业务逻辑、fastCGI编程) mysql(存储用户信息)+redis(缓存)+fastFDS(开源文件系统、存储到硬盘) fastFDS框架:client(上传下载者) tracker(管理 ...
分类:
其他好文 时间:
2019-11-29 17:03:18
阅读次数:
122
不管是先写MySQL数据库,再删除Redis缓存;还是先删除缓存,再写库,都有可能出现数据不一致的情况。举一个例子: 1.如果删除了缓存Redis,还没有来得及写库MySQL,另一个线程就来读取,发现缓存为空,则去数据库中读取数据写入缓存,此时缓存中为脏数据。 2.如果先写了库,在删除缓存前,写库的 ...
分类:
数据库 时间:
2019-11-25 18:10:06
阅读次数:
105
使用Redis加快单词的检索速度 业务场景 用户每次检索单词时,需要多次访问数据库,将结果处理包装后传送到前台。 考虑到每个单词的检索结果都相同并且访问数据库和处理的时间过长,于是决定使用Redis缓存来保存每个单词的检索结果。 使用Redis后,用户检索单词的时间由几秒 十几秒降低到平均100ms ...
分类:
其他好文 时间:
2019-11-25 11:40:39
阅读次数:
59